Ansi C Runtime Error
Contents |
here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ies of this site About Us Learn more about Stack Overflow the c runtime error r6034 company Business Learn more about hiring developers or posting ads with us Stack Overflow
C Runtime Error Windows 7
Questions Jobs Documentation Tags Users Badges Ask Question x Dismiss Join the Stack Overflow Community Stack Overflow is a community of 4.7 c runtime error signal 11 million programmers, just like you, helping each other. Join them; it only takes a minute: Sign up ANSI C Memory allocation for pointer to struct throws non-fatal run-time error up vote 1 down vote favorite I am
Microsoft Visual C Runtime Error Windows 7
using ANSI C code, generated from a code generator that produces several layers of nested struct as well as function prototypes with argument lists that use pointers to the top layer struct for passing or accessing data located in the inner mmost struct. Because the function prototypes pass pointers to struct, the application must allocate memory to access or write data to the inner most struct members. I am seeing the problem when mongoose c runtime error attempting to allocate memory for the pointer to the second nested struct. The actual error message I get is a non-fatal, run-time: "Not enough space for casting expression to 'pointer to struct data'." I am not explicitly casting anything, so I suspect the implementation of malloc() may have an assert that generates the message when it sees some condition. The wording of this error may be specific to my environment (I am using LabWindows/CVI) but I would be interested in hearing of results of other ANSI C compilers as well. Here is a simplified, complete, code snippet that should compile, build and run (up to the error location, which is commented in-line) I would appreciate comments on the cause of my error, and suggestions on how to fix it. #include
C - Basic Syntax C - Data Types C - Variables C - Constants C - Storage Classes C - Operators C - Decision Making C - Loops C - Functions C - Scope Rules C -
Runtime Error C Program Files Internet Explorer Iexplore Exe
Arrays C - Pointers C - Strings C - Structures C - Unions C -
Runtime Error C Program Files X86 Internet Explorer Iexplore Exe
Bit Fields C - Typedef C - Input & Output C - File I/O C - Preprocessors C - Header Files C - internet explorer runtime error c++ xp Type Casting C - Error Handling C - Recursion C - Variable Arguments C - Memory Management C - Command Line Arguments C Programming Resources C - Questions & Answers C - Quick Guide C - Useful http://stackoverflow.com/questions/26225774/ansi-c-memory-allocation-for-pointer-to-struct-throws-non-fatal-run-time-error Resources C - Discussion Selected Reading Developer's Best Practices Questions and Answers Effective Resume Writing HR Interview Questions Computer Glossary Who is Who C - Error Handling Advertisements Previous Page Next Page As such, C programming does not provide direct support for error handling but being a system programming language, it provides you access at lower level in the form of return values. Most of the C or even Unix function calls return https://www.tutorialspoint.com/cprogramming/c_error_handling.htm -1 or NULL in case of any error and set an error code errno. It is set as a global variable and indicates an error occurred during any function call. You can find various error codes defined in
resources Windows Server 2012 resources Programs MSDN subscriptions Overview Benefits Administrators Students Microsoft Imagine Microsoft Student Partners ISV Startups TechRewards Events Community Magazine Forums Blogs Channel 9 Documentation https://msdn.microsoft.com/en-us/library/0w3yw610.aspx APIs and reference Dev centers Retired content Samples We’re sorry. The content you requested has been removed. You’ll be auto redirected in 1 second. C/C++ Building Reference C/C++ Build Errors C Runtime Errors R6002 through R6035 C Runtime Errors R6002 through R6035 C Runtime Error R6009 C Runtime Error R6009 C Runtime Error R6009 C Runtime Error R6002 C runtime error Runtime Error R6008 C Runtime Error R6009 C Runtime Error R6016 C Runtime Error R6017 C Runtime Error R6018 C Runtime Error R6019 C Runtime Error R6024 C Runtime Error R6025 C Runtime Error R6026 C Runtime Error R6027 C Runtime Error R6028 C Runtime Error R6030 C Runtime Error R6031 C Runtime Error R6032 C Runtime Error R6033 C c runtime error Runtime Error R6035 TOC Collapse the table of content Expand the table of content This documentation is archived and is not being maintained. This documentation is archived and is not being maintained. C Runtime Error R6009 Visual Studio 2015 Other Versions Visual Studio 2013 Visual Studio 2012 Visual Studio 2010 Visual Studio 2008 Visual Studio 2005 Visual Studio .NET 2003 not enough space for environmentNote If you encounter this error message while running an app, the app was shut down because it has an internal memory problem. There are several possible reasons for this error, but often it's caused by an extremely low memory condition, too much memory taken by environment variables, or a bug in the program. You can try these steps to fix this error:Close other running applications or restart your computer to free up memory. Use the Apps and Features or Programs and Features page in the Control Panel to repair or reinstall the program. Check Windows Update in the Control Panel for software updates. Check for an updated version of the app